The Role of a News Director: What Does Kirk Varner Do?
So, what exactly does a News Director like Kirk Varner do? Well, think of them as the captain of a news ship. They're the ones charting the course, making sure everything runs smoothly, and ultimately, responsible for what you see on your screens or read online. This role is a demanding one, requiring a blend of editorial judgment, management skills, and a deep understanding of the news landscape. Varner is responsible for overseeing the entire news operation at KSTP, from setting the editorial agenda to managing the newsroom staff. He is involved in every step, ensuring that the news coverage is accurate, fair, and relevant to the community it serves. His day-to-day tasks are incredibly varied, ranging from planning coverage of major events to making critical decisions about story selection and resource allocation. He works closely with reporters, producers, and editors, providing guidance, feedback, and support to ensure they can deliver the best possible content. Editorial oversight is a core part of the News Director's responsibilities. Varner is constantly reviewing scripts, reviewing video footage, and ensuring that the news meets the highest journalistic standards. He also makes the tough calls on what stories to cover, how to present them, and in what order. This requires a keen sense of what matters to the audience and a deep understanding of ethical considerations. He's also responsible for managing the newsroom staff. This includes hiring, training, and evaluating employees, as well as fostering a positive and productive work environment. He ensures that everyone is working towards a common goal and that the newsroom operates efficiently. The News Director also plays a crucial role in strategic planning and long-term vision. Varner needs to be thinking about how the news organization can stay relevant, adapt to changes in the industry, and serve its audience in the best possible way. This requires staying ahead of trends, embracing new technologies, and making strategic investments in talent and resources. He has to balance the need to produce compelling news with the business side of the operation. This means working closely with sales and marketing teams to ensure that the news organization can maintain its financial viability. The Challenges and Opportunities Facing News Directors Today
Being a News Director, especially someone like Kirk Varner at PSEI/KSTP, isn't always a walk in the park. The role comes with a unique set of challenges and opportunities that are constantly evolving in today's media landscape. One of the biggest challenges is the increasing competition from online news sources and social media. News Directors have to find ways to differentiate their content, engage their audience, and remain relevant in a world where information is available at the touch of a button. This means adapting to new technologies, embracing digital platforms, and experimenting with new storytelling formats. Another challenge is the decline in traditional media revenue. News organizations are facing pressure to cut costs, find new revenue streams, and do more with less. This can make it difficult to invest in high-quality journalism and retain talented staff. News Directors must be savvy businesspeople, as well as strong journalists. They must be able to balance the need to produce compelling news with the financial realities of the business. Fake news and misinformation pose a serious threat to the credibility of news organizations. News Directors must be vigilant in combating fake news and protecting the integrity of their news coverage. This requires a commitment to fact-checking, rigorous sourcing, and transparency. It also means educating the public about how to identify fake news and how to consume news responsibly. The opportunities facing News Directors are equally significant. The rise of digital platforms has created new ways to reach audiences and tell stories. News Directors can experiment with new formats, such as video, interactive graphics, and social media. They can also use data analytics to understand their audience better and tailor their content to their needs. The public's demand for reliable information presents a huge opportunity for news organizations. If news organizations can provide accurate, fair, and objective reporting, they can build trust with their audience and become essential sources of information. News Directors can play a pivotal role in fostering a more informed and engaged citizenry. News Directors can partner with local organizations and community groups to address important issues and strengthen their ties with the community. By reporting on local events, amplifying community voices, and supporting local initiatives, news organizations can become essential resources for their communities.
